Patent First-Class Costume for the Collision Season Finish:Rolled captain Warneford Cresswell'Patent First Class Costume for the Collision Season', 1876. Travel by train was a risky business in the 1870s and collisions were not uncommon. The two men in this cartoon are well prepared for any eventuality. This was a regular topic in Punch as the journal often highlighted the lack of proper investment in the country's railway network. From Punch, or the London Charivari, August 19, 1876.
